在当今快速变化的技术领域,消息队列系统已经成为分布式系统中不可或缺的一部分,用于解耦服务、异步处理消息以及提供可扩展的架构。RabbitMQ和Kafka作为两种流行的开源消息队列系统,它们在设计哲学、性能表现和使用场景上有着显著的不同。本文将深入探讨这两种消息队列系统的特点,并提供详细的技术解决方案
标签: kafka
Python在数据科学中的新趋势:深度解析自动化机器学习与实时数据处理
在数据科学领域,Python一直是主流的编程语言之一。随着技术的不断进步,Python在数据科学中的应用也在不断演变。本文将深入探讨Python在数据科学中的两个新趋势:自动化机器学习(AutoML)与实时数据处理,并提供详细的解决方案。...
kafka partition 深入浅出
Kafka partitions 是 Apache Kafka 中非常重要的概念之一。简单来说,Kafka 是一个分布式流处理平台,它通过将数据分成多个分区(partitions)来实现高吞吐量和可扩展性。每个分区都是一个有序的、不可变的消息序列,并且可以持久化到磁盘上。 ...